Transaction 873bce86eb6a3a5f97ff8fc01bdaab30f92367f41155b0800d20cfc018e5dcad

15 Input
2 Outputs
  • 873bce86eb6a3a5f97ff8fc01bdaab30f92367f41155b0800d20cfc018e5dcad:0
  • value  14070293
    address  38qvJdUJ2ybaj7ime8nWCNDhnfUmoTQ2hK
  • 873bce86eb6a3a5f97ff8fc01bdaab30f92367f41155b0800d20cfc018e5dcad:1
  • value  997528
    address  3ET5jALbdXDgx8d3NpViYUdJnS2dywp6Zc